The Heartbreak Hill 5k is a 3.1 mile run/walk that takes place on the Hagerstown High School cross country course. This race is one in a series of 8 races that make up the Wayne County Challenge. Each race within the challenge raises money for a charity of their choice and helps promote healthy living and fitness in Wayne County. This race not only attracts members of Wayne County's running/walking community, but also members from the surrounding counties as well. All proceeds from the Heartbreak Hill 5k will go to the Hagerstown High School Athletic Department’s cross country program and the Hagerstown Athletic Hall of Fame.

Course: The race course will stay on the North side of the park. The course is approximately 8.7 miles long. Start at the mountain bike trailhead ride up the hill, cross the service road and complete the North Loop and the North Loop extension.
